Friends of St. Andrew Bay

The mission of the Friends of St. Andrew Bay is to evaluate the status of the St. Andrew Bay ecosystem, identify problems, and initiate corrective actions where necessary. The goal of Friends of St. Andrew Bay is to maintain and restore a healthy St. Andrew Bay ecosystem for the benefit of all people.

The Friends of St. Andrew Bay (FSAB), formerly known as the Bay Environmental Study Team (BEST) is a non-advocacy, non-political organization that includes interested citizens and all of the users of St. Andrew Bay and its watershed.  St. Andrew Bay is located in Bay County, Florida, USA along the northwest Florida coast.  Please take a few minutes and browse our website to learn more about why St. Andrew Bay is so special.
